Abstract :
A low-power 50-GHz LC-VCO has been presented. Throughout EM analysis, an inductor having a quality factor of 14.3 was implemented with a microstrip line. The analyzed characteristics of a MOS varactor limit the LC tank performance due to its low quality factor. In order to overcome the LC tank performance and operate at low-power consumption, the negative transconductance stage was evaluated in various ways and found at the condition of the optimized MOSFET size and bias point. The proposed VCO was implemented in a 65-nm CMOS technology. The measurement results show a frequency range of 48.61 GHz ~ 50.84 GHz and an output power of -10 dBm. The required VCO current is about 4.7 mA from a 0.7 V supply.
